Lunana: A Yak in the Classroom (2019) is a transformative Bhutanese drama that follows Ugyen, a young urban teacher with dreams of moving to Australia to become a singer. As a reprimand for his lack of commitment, the government sends him to the most remote school in the world, located in the Himalayan village of Lunana. Movie Highlights Historical Achievement : It made history as Bhutan's first-ever Oscar-nominated film for Best International Feature. Authentic Setting : Filmed in the actual village of Lunana, situated at over 11,000 feet

For the uninitiated: Ugyen, a young teacher in Bhutan, dreams of moving to Australia to become a singer. As punishment for his lazy attitude, the government sends him to the world’s most remote school—in the village of Lunana, nestled high in the Himalayas. There is no electricity, no blackboard, and a yak occupies the classroom. What unfolds is a gentle, profound meditation on purpose, community, and the true meaning of Gross National Happiness.
